Open the template in psp & click on the white background layer.
Add a paper of choice from the kit then add your chosen mask.
Layers>new mask layer>from image>scroll to mask and hit ok.
Merge group.
Click on one of the template layers with your magic wand,and paste a paper of choice as a new layer.
Selections>invert>edit>cut & deselect.
X out the original template layer,and add a drop shadow to the new layer-i use 2,2,50,5.
Repeat these steps until all the template layers are filled.

Click on one of the small square template layers and add a close up of your tube.
Duplicate the close up and add a gaussian blur-radius 5-
Change the blend mode in the layer palette to overlay.
Repeat with the other small square template layer,
add your close up again and mirror it,& repeat the above steps.
Add a texture or effect of choice to the close ups.
